A stone's throw from both the basque and landes coasts and merely 45 minutes away from the pyrenees and its ski resorts, pau is a gateway to a myriad of exhilarating activities. The capital of the former province of béarn, pau is mainly a spa and tourism centre.

Learn about pau, a delightful city in a superb location near the pyrenees with historic ties to the english who flocked here in the 19th century. Pau's location presents a panorama of possibilities for adventurers and leisure enthusiasts alike Pau is the capital of béarn
It is a city steeped in history, which has managed to preserve its rich medieval heritage over time
It is a perfect base to explore southwest france and the pyrenees mountains. When you arrive at pau, human capital, you will be enchanted by this exceptional panoramic view of the pyrenees The béarn capital offers a unique route through parks and gardens on pyrenean backgrounds. Capital of the kingdom of navarre, birthplace of the good king henri iv, protestant town of jeanne d’albret, pau has left its mark on french history
The medieval quarter and its narrow streets will give you a glimpse of another time.
